Melanurus Wrasse
A brilliantly patterned green-and-orange wrasse that is one of the most popular reef "pest-control" fish — it hunts fireworms and pyramidellid snails through the rock all day. That same appetite is the catch: it does not distinguish beneficial from pest inverts, so it will also pick off small ornamental shrimp, feather dusters, and tiny snails, making it invert-unsafe for a delicate CUCCleanup crew — the snails, crabs, shrimp and other invertebrates that eat algae, leftovers and waste.. It is coral-safe, an active open-forager that needs a sand bed to dive into at night, and a determined jumper that requires a sealed lid.
